Transaction 5663a43c1f37144d842670c0648bd647b718aaf4468f017a8d97a49585f00396

1 Input
2 Outputs
  • 5663a43c1f37144d842670c0648bd647b718aaf4468f017a8d97a49585f00396:0
  • value  48159000
    address  3LYd3LQHGgXg6q6ym3W2CgUGJwRFpRgJkd
  • 5663a43c1f37144d842670c0648bd647b718aaf4468f017a8d97a49585f00396:1
  • value  84091895
    address  18eo8qoB45S8pSX7iSuoiExK1kiQVMuBcx